What Is the Difference Between Direct and Programmatic Sales?

Direct sales and programmatic sales are often discussed as competing functions within the publisher business model. However, the two channels are distinct enough that they should not compete with each other. Announcing SSL Advertising Solutions for Publishers Choosing Encryption

What you need to know about SSL Secure Sockets Layer (SSL) is the standard security protocol for establishing an encrypted link (“https://www.abcode.com”) between a web server and a browser.
